Red yucca (Hesperaloe parvifolia) is a desert native of Texas and Mexico. It is very much adapted to life in harsh conditions, and can handle a wide range of temperatures while enduring dry weather. The leaves are very much like a yucca, in that they are thin with a needle-like tip. The big appeal of this plant is the tall stalks of red and orange flowers it produces during the summer. Of course, this makes it a favorite of hummingbirds.
